QUOTATION:Let it be your constant method to look into the design of people’s actions, and see what they would be at, as often as it is practicable; and to make this custom the more significant, practise it first upon yourself.
ATTRIBUTION:Marcus Aurelius (121–180), Roman emperor, philosopher. Meditations, bk. 10, sct. 37.
